The story so far

Russian troops were reported within 4 kilometres of the Ukrainian fortress city of Sloviansk, according to a statement from Russia’s top commander shared by Devdiscourse. Sloviansk, a longtime defensive hub, lies near the front line, making the short gap strategically notable. The proximity marks a forward push in the Donetsk salient as Russian forces continue their broader advance toward the last Ukrainian strongholds in Donbas.

On Ukraine’s independence day, Ukrainian forces executed a manoeuvre that EUobserver says has placed Russian units in the Donetsk salient at risk of being cut off, a scenario highlighted in the Ukraine Battlefield update for Day 1,643. The Baltic Sentinel noted that Russian troops are simultaneously moving toward the last Ukrainian strongholds in Donbas, while a separate report titled “The situation 1617” listed the development among its key battlefield updates. The Russia‑Ukraine War Report Card for 25 August, compiled by Russia Matters, records the latest front‑line status without indicating a decisive shift.

Current analysis shows Russian forces remain exposed in the Donetsk salient, with the risk of encirclement persisting as combat operations continue across the region. Observers note that the situation remains fluid pending further developments.
